EUROPEAN COUNCIL / Migration

Twenty-Eight hammer out 'European' solution based largely on voluntary approach

Not without a few difficulties along the way, the Twenty-Eight managed to agree on areas of work for common solutions to the political deadlock over the management of the migration phenomenon, after ten hours of discussions overnight from Thursday 28 to Friday 29 June.

These solutions include a commitment of the member states to support Italy over landings of migrants exports.
